2KCUP Summer Season:
21st September – Hampton Downs – Official Test Day
23rd November – Hampton Downs – 2 Grids – 2 x 33min Races
7th December – Manfeild – 1 Grid – 2 x 33min Races
16th February – Pukekohe – 2 Grids – 2 x 33min Races
28th March – Taupo – 2 Grids – 2 x 33min Races
16th May – Pukekohe – 2 Grids – 1 Hour Televised Finale

Note: There is no provision for 3 grids, all rounds will be sellouts if we reach 92 entires, this is especially so at Manfeild where we have only organised to have a single grid of 46 cars. Only in the extreme case where we have an excessive waiting list will we introduce additional grids. We have hired the track for the afternoon (4 hours) on the 21st of September.

We will be running an open pit lane as this allows for longer stints and the ability to keep making minor changes to tyre pressures etc to see the difference. It also means you will get more track time than a regular full trackday.

We will be testing the radios from Motorsport Communications as well as testing Virtual Safety Car procedures in the first hour. Register your interest at https://forms.gle/MBZtwRzT3qx7WdJFA and I will send you an invoice next week. Cost is $175 incl GST. Numbers are limited to 60 to start with.

There are no points for the day but anyone new to the series or driving a new vehicle is expected to attend so there isn’t any surprises at round 1.
